Synthesis, Structure and Characterization of a Novel Two-Dimensional Zn(Ⅱ) Coordination Polymer: [Zn(L)(1,4-BDC)]n
WANG Xiu-Yan,MA Xiao-Yuan,LIU Yang,XU Zhan-Lin and KONG Zhi-Guo.Synthesis, Structure and Characterization of a Novel Two-Dimensional Zn(Ⅱ) Coordination Polymer: [Zn(L)(1,4-BDC)]n[J].Chinese Journal of Inorganic Chemistry,2010,26(8):1482-1484.
Authors:WANG Xiu-Yan  MA Xiao-Yuan  LIU Yang  XU Zhan-Lin and KONG Zhi-Guo
Institution:Department of Chemistry, Jilin Normal University, Siping, Jilin 136000,Department of Chemistry, Jilin Normal University, Siping, Jilin 136000,Department of Chemistry, Jilin Normal University, Siping, Jilin 136000,Department of Chemistry, Jilin Normal University, Siping, Jilin 136000 and Department of Chemistry, Jilin Normal University, Siping, Jilin 136000
Abstract:The title coordination polymer, Zn(L)(1,4-BDC)]n (1) (L=2-(4-fluorophenyl)-1H-imidazo4,5-f]1,10]phenanthroline and 1,4-H2BDC=1,4-benzenedicarboxylic acid) has been synthesized by hydrothermal method and characterized by elemental analysis, IR and single-crystal X-ray diffraction. It crystallizes in triclinic, space group P1 with a=0.970 85(16) nm, b=1.076 98(18) nm, c=1.203 6(2) nm, α=63.894(2)°, β=69.051(2)°, γ=80.427(2)°, V=1.055 4(3) nm3, Z=2, C27H15FN4O4Zn, Mr=543.80, Dc=1.711 g·cm-3, F(000)=552, μ(Mo Kα)=1.220 mm-1, R=0.037 2 and wR=0.084 4. The 1,4-BDC ligands linked the Zn(Ⅱ) atoms to form a two-dimensional layer structure. The π-π stacking interactions between L ligands extended the adjacent layers into a three-dimensional supramolecular network. Finally, the N-H…O hydrogen bonds further stabilizes the structure of 1. CCDC: 779676.
